Чтобы получить колонку по ее значению в SQL, вы можете использовать оператор SELECT с условием WHERE.
Предположим, у вас есть таблица "employees" со следующими колонками: "id", "name" и "salary". И вам нужно получить значение колонки "name" по определенному значению в колонке "salary".
Вот SQL-запрос, который позволит получить колонку "name" по значению "5000" в колонке "salary":
SELECT name FROM employees WHERE salary = 5000;
В этом запросе мы используем оператор SELECT, чтобы выбрать только колонку "name" из таблицы "employees". Затем мы используем оператор WHERE для установки условия, чтобы найти только те записи, где значение в колонке "salary" равно "5000".
Выборка результата этого запроса вернет все записи из колонки "name", где значение в колонке "salary" равно "5000".
Важно отметить, что значения в SQL могут быть чувствительными к регистру, так что убедитесь, что вы задаете правильное значение в запросе, иначе результаты могут быть неправильными.
Более общее решение, которое работает с любым значением в колонке, за исключением чисел, вы можете использовать оператор LIKE вместо оператора равенства:
SELECT name FROM employees WHERE salary LIKE '%5000%';
В этом запросе мы используем оператор LIKE с использованием символов '%' для указания, что значение "5000" может быть где угодно в колонке "salary". Таким образом, мы получим все записи из колонки "name", где значение в колонке "salary" содержит "5000".